grcm software package provides GNOME application to initiate connections to remote machines, you can install in your Ubuntu 16.04 LTS (Xenial Xerus) by running the commands given below on the terminal,
$ sudo apt-get update $ sudo apt-get install grcm
grcm is installed in your system.
Make ensure the grcm package were installed using the commands given below,
$ sudo dpkg-query -l | grep grcm *
You will get with grcm package name, version, architecture and description in a table
